From 7469d35bf8a8f86dab3abc056eae8417fb88482d Mon Sep 17 00:00:00 2001
From: liusheng <337615773@qq.com>
Date: 星期二, 18 三月 2025 18:14:33 +0800
Subject: [PATCH] 代码提交
---
.idea/jarRepositories.xml | 70 +++++++++++++++++++++++++++++++++++
smartor/src/main/java/com/smartor/domain/ServiceSubtaskDetail.java | 4 ++
smartor/src/main/java/com/smartor/service/impl/ServiceSubtaskServiceImpl.java | 1
smartor/src/main/java/com/smartor/domain/ServiceSubtaskDetailVO.java | 3 +
smartor/src/main/resources/mapper/smartor/ServiceSubtaskDetailMapper.xml | 7 +++
smartor/src/main/java/com/smartor/service/impl/ServiceSubtaskAnswerServiceImpl.java | 2 +
6 files changed, 87 insertions(+), 0 deletions(-)
diff --git a/.idea/jarRepositories.xml b/.idea/jarRepositories.xml
new file mode 100644
index 0000000..3818f08
--- /dev/null
+++ b/.idea/jarRepositories.xml
@@ -0,0 +1,70 @@
+<?xml version="1.0" encoding="UTF-8"?>
+<project version="4">
+ <component name="RemoteRepositoriesConfiguration">
+ <remote-repository>
+ <option name="id" value="central" />
+ <option name="name" value="Central Repository" />
+ <option name="url" value="https://repo.maven.apache.org/maven2" />
+ </remote-repository>
+ <remote-repository>
+ <option name="id" value="releases" />
+ <option name="name" value="local private nexus" />
+ <option name="url" value="http://122.49.30.5:8981/nexus/content/repositories/releases/" />
+ </remote-repository>
+ <remote-repository>
+ <option name="id" value="central" />
+ <option name="name" value="Maven Central repository" />
+ <option name="url" value="https://repo1.maven.org/maven2" />
+ </remote-repository>
+ <remote-repository>
+ <option name="id" value="aliyun" />
+ <option name="name" value="aliyun" />
+ <option name="url" value="https://maven.aliyun.com/repository/public" />
+ </remote-repository>
+ <remote-repository>
+ <option name="id" value="central" />
+ <option name="name" value="central" />
+ <option name="url" value="http://repo2.maven.org/maven2/" />
+ </remote-repository>
+ <remote-repository>
+ <option name="id" value="jcenter" />
+ <option name="name" value="jcenter" />
+ <option name="url" value="https://jcenter.bintray.com/" />
+ </remote-repository>
+ <remote-repository>
+ <option name="id" value="group_migu" />
+ <option name="name" value="group_migu" />
+ <option name="url" value="https://nexus.cmread.com:9343/nexus/content/groups/group_migu/" />
+ </remote-repository>
+ <remote-repository>
+ <option name="id" value="public" />
+ <option name="name" value="aliyun nexus" />
+ <option name="url" value="https://maven.aliyun.com/repository/public" />
+ </remote-repository>
+ <remote-repository>
+ <option name="id" value="central" />
+ <option name="name" value="central" />
+ <option name="url" value="https://repo.maven.apache.org/maven2" />
+ </remote-repository>
+ <remote-repository>
+ <option name="id" value="central" />
+ <option name="name" value="Central Repository" />
+ <option name="url" value="http://repo2.maven.org/maven2/" />
+ </remote-repository>
+ <remote-repository>
+ <option name="id" value="snapshots" />
+ <option name="name" value="local private nexus snapshots" />
+ <option name="url" value="http://122.49.30.5:8981/nexus/content/repositories/snapshots/" />
+ </remote-repository>
+ <remote-repository>
+ <option name="id" value="maven_repos" />
+ <option name="name" value="maven_repos" />
+ <option name="url" value="https://nexus.cmread.com:9343/nexus/content/repositories/migu" />
+ </remote-repository>
+ <remote-repository>
+ <option name="id" value="jboss.community" />
+ <option name="name" value="JBoss Community repository" />
+ <option name="url" value="https://repository.jboss.org/nexus/content/repositories/public/" />
+ </remote-repository>
+ </component>
+</project>
diff --git a/smartor/src/main/java/com/smartor/domain/ServiceSubtaskDetail.java b/smartor/src/main/java/com/smartor/domain/ServiceSubtaskDetail.java
index 41a6cfd..1c4ceb8 100644
--- a/smartor/src/main/java/com/smartor/domain/ServiceSubtaskDetail.java
+++ b/smartor/src/main/java/com/smartor/domain/ServiceSubtaskDetail.java
@@ -113,6 +113,10 @@
private String categoryname;
+ @ApiModelProperty(value = "鎸囨爣ID(浠庨棶棰樹笂鑾峰彇)")
+ private Integer targetid;
+
+
@ApiModelProperty(value = "鎸囨爣閫夐」")
private String targetoptions;
diff --git a/smartor/src/main/java/com/smartor/domain/ServiceSubtaskDetailVO.java b/smartor/src/main/java/com/smartor/domain/ServiceSubtaskDetailVO.java
index 6b86cee..9435e38 100644
--- a/smartor/src/main/java/com/smartor/domain/ServiceSubtaskDetailVO.java
+++ b/smartor/src/main/java/com/smartor/domain/ServiceSubtaskDetailVO.java
@@ -119,6 +119,9 @@
@ApiModelProperty(value = "鎸囨爣鍊硷紙姝e垯鍖归厤鐨勯�夐」鍊硷級")
private String targetvalue;
+ @ApiModelProperty(value = "鎸囨爣ID(闂涓婄殑)")
+ private Integer targetid;
+
@ApiModelProperty(value = "閫氳繃姝e垯瑙f瀽鐨勫��")
private String matchedtext;
diff --git a/smartor/src/main/java/com/smartor/service/impl/ServiceSubtaskAnswerServiceImpl.java b/smartor/src/main/java/com/smartor/service/impl/ServiceSubtaskAnswerServiceImpl.java
index 445cf2a..d7b8332 100644
--- a/smartor/src/main/java/com/smartor/service/impl/ServiceSubtaskAnswerServiceImpl.java
+++ b/smartor/src/main/java/com/smartor/service/impl/ServiceSubtaskAnswerServiceImpl.java
@@ -465,6 +465,7 @@
ServiceTask serviceTask = serviceTaskService.selectServiceTaskByTaskid(taskid);
serviceSubtaskDetailVO.setQuestiontext(svyTaskTemplateScriptVO.getScriptContent());
serviceSubtaskDetailVO.setTaskid(Long.valueOf(taskid));
+ serviceSubtaskDetailVO.setTargetid(svyTaskTemplateScriptVO.getTargetid() != null ? svyTaskTemplateScriptVO.getTargetid().intValue() : null);
serviceSubtaskDetailVO.setPatid(Long.valueOf(patid));
serviceSubtaskDetailVO.setScriptid(svyTaskTemplateScriptVO.getId());
serviceSubtaskDetailVO.setValueType(svyTaskTemplateScriptVO.getScriptType());
@@ -527,6 +528,7 @@
}
}
}
+ serviceSubtaskDetailVO.setTargetid(ivrTaskTemplateScriptVO.getTargetid() != null ? ivrTaskTemplateScriptVO.getTargetid().intValue() : null);
serviceSubtaskDetailVO.setQuestiontext(ivrTaskTemplateScriptVO.getScriptContent());
serviceSubtaskDetailVO.setTaskid(Long.valueOf(taskid));
serviceSubtaskDetailVO.setPatid(Long.valueOf(patid));
diff --git a/smartor/src/main/java/com/smartor/service/impl/ServiceSubtaskServiceImpl.java b/smartor/src/main/java/com/smartor/service/impl/ServiceSubtaskServiceImpl.java
index d0e5ae5..b6a64e6 100644
--- a/smartor/src/main/java/com/smartor/service/impl/ServiceSubtaskServiceImpl.java
+++ b/smartor/src/main/java/com/smartor/service/impl/ServiceSubtaskServiceImpl.java
@@ -2186,6 +2186,7 @@
serviceSubtaskDetail.setTaskid(serviceSubtask1.getTaskid());
serviceSubtaskDetail.setPatid(serviceSubtask1.getPatid());
}
+ serviceSubtaskDetail.setTargetid(ivrTaskTemplateScriptVO.getTargetid() != null ? ivrTaskTemplateScriptVO.getTargetid().intValue() : null);
serviceSubtaskDetail.setUuid(phoneCallReqYQVO.getUuid());
serviceSubtaskDetail.setPhone(phoneCallReqYQVO.getPhone());
serviceSubtaskDetail.setOperate(serviceSubtask.getCreateBy());
diff --git a/smartor/src/main/resources/mapper/smartor/ServiceSubtaskDetailMapper.xml b/smartor/src/main/resources/mapper/smartor/ServiceSubtaskDetailMapper.xml
index ef390b5..f0b9dd2 100644
--- a/smartor/src/main/resources/mapper/smartor/ServiceSubtaskDetailMapper.xml
+++ b/smartor/src/main/resources/mapper/smartor/ServiceSubtaskDetailMapper.xml
@@ -7,6 +7,7 @@
<resultMap type="com.smartor.domain.ServiceSubtaskDetail" id="ServiceSubtaskDetailResult">
<result property="id" column="id"/>
<result property="subId" column="sub_id"/>
+ <result property="targetid" column="targetid"/>
<result property="taskid" column="taskid"/>
<result property="uuid" column="uuid"/>
<result property="phone" column="phone"/>
@@ -58,6 +59,7 @@
<sql id="selectServiceSubtaskDetailVo">
select id,
sub_id,
+ targetid,
answerps,
scriptid,
extemplate_text,
@@ -112,6 +114,7 @@
<include refid="selectServiceSubtaskDetailVo"/>
<where>
<if test="subId != null">and sub_id = #{subId}</if>
+ <if test="targetid != null">and targetid = #{targetid}</if>
<if test="extemplateText != null">and extemplate_text = #{extemplateText}</if>
<if test="taskid != null">and taskid = #{taskid}</if>
<if test="uuid != null and uuid != ''">and uuid = #{uuid}</if>
@@ -167,6 +170,7 @@
<trim prefix="(" suffix=")" suffixOverrides=",">
<if test="id != null">id,</if>
<if test="subId != null">sub_id,</if>
+ <if test="targetid != null">targetid,</if>
<if test="taskid != null">taskid,</if>
<if test="uuid != null">uuid,</if>
<if test="phone != null">phone,</if>
@@ -217,6 +221,7 @@
<trim prefix="values (" suffix=")" suffixOverrides=",">
<if test="id != null">#{id},</if>
<if test="subId != null">#{subId},</if>
+ <if test="targetid != null">#{targetid},</if>
<if test="taskid != null">#{taskid},</if>
<if test="uuid != null">#{uuid},</if>
<if test="phone != null">#{phone},</if>
@@ -271,6 +276,7 @@
<trim prefix="SET" suffixOverrides=",">
<if test="subId != null">sub_id = #{subId},</if>
<if test="taskid != null">taskid = #{taskid},</if>
+ <if test="targetid != null">targetid = #{targetid},</if>
<if test="uuid != null">uuid = #{uuid},</if>
<if test="phone != null">phone = #{phone},</if>
<if test="operate != null">operate = #{operate},</if>
@@ -326,6 +332,7 @@
<trim prefix="SET" suffixOverrides=",">
<if test="subId != null">sub_id = #{subId},</if>
<if test="taskid != null">taskid = #{taskid},</if>
+ <if test="targetid != null">targetid = #{targetid},</if>
<if test="uuid != null">uuid = #{uuid},</if>
<if test="phone != null">phone = #{phone},</if>
<if test="operate != null">operate = #{operate},</if>
--
Gitblit v1.9.3